**Title:** Planner regression: join reordering pessimizes Ledgerline nightly rollups

**Priority:** Release-blocking

After the latest Quarrydb planner change, the nightly rollup for the Ashgate tenant jumped from 4 minutes to 51. The planner now favors a nested-loop join over the hash path despite fresh stats. Requesting hold on the release train until triaged. Affected build token is recorded below.

build token for yageg-yajep: htk3_eeb

Leadership Review Briefing — Harlowe Pilot Churn

Churn in the Harlowe pilot reached 14% in the second quarter, concentrated among mid-tier accounts in the Dunmore region. Refund exposure remains modest, but renewal forecasts should be adjusted downward pending the retention workstream led by Priya Vann. Details follow below.

board note of kawip-yajof: The renewal with Zorixox Group closes at $10 million a year, 15 percent below the last contract. Project Druix slips by a full year because of the tooling delay.

## Data Stores — Lumenlark Contrast Audit

Welcome aboard. The Lumenlark color-contrast accessibility audit pipeline writes its findings to two stores: a transient queue for in-flight page scans, and a durable results database holding contrast ratios, WCAG pass/fail flags, and screenshot references. As a contractor you will mostly query the results database; please avoid writing to it directly, since the ingest worker assumes exclusive write access. For read-only analysis, connect with the string below.

replica DSN, bagaf-bagep: mssql://praion_svc:7RJjXrE@db-3c46.halixcorp.internal:5432/zorix

Dedup pass for Lanternfall customer records runs nightly via the Coalesce job. Match keys: normalized surname plus postal fragment. Survivors keep the oldest account; merged rows land in the shadow table for 30 days. If counts drift more than 2% from last week, pause the job and ping the Harrowby team. Attach the build token shown below to the sync notes.

build token for tawif-bahip: htk31_68bba16e1afabfef4ecc69408c06f16